阿塔卡马宇宙学望远镜(ACT):波束轮廓与首批SZ星团图

宇宙学与河外天体物理 2010-12-23 v3 天体物理仪器与方法

摘要

阿塔卡马宇宙学望远镜(ACT)目前正在以角分分辨率在148 GHz、218 GHz和277 GHz频率观测宇宙微波背景辐射。本文介绍了ACT的首批结果。数据分析采用了一种最大似然成图方法,该方法使用B样条对大气信号进行建模并去除。该方法已用于制作高精度波束图,并由此确定了实验的窗函数。这些波束信息直接影响所有后续数据分析。我们还利用该方法通过苏尼亚耶夫-泽尔多维奇(SZ)效应对一批星系团进行了成图,并展示了五个先前通过X射线或SZ观测探测到的星系团。我们给出了每个星系团的积分康普顿y参数测量值。特别值得关注的是,我们探测到了A3128中红移z=0.44的成分,而目前未探测到其低红移部分,这有力地证明了较远的那个星系团质量更大,与X射线测量结果一致。这是SZ效应不依赖于红移的质量选择的一个引人注目的例子。
